Examining the Relations between Emotions, Motivation, Classroom Engagement and Achievement in Mathematics

The purpose of this correlational research was to examine the relationship between achievement emotions, motivation, and classroom engagement in mathematics among Turkish middle school students, determine how these three variables predicted academic mathematics. 549 seventh grade students a province located south-west region Turkey participated study. Relations were examined by utilizing structural equation modeling. Results study provided evidence for theoretical model that explained relations motivation their contributions significant amount mathematic contexts. In addition, it found emotions depend on whether they activity- outcome-focused or deactivating activating emotions.
